During the exp-run in bug 208158, it was found that editors/openoffice-4 [1]
and editors/openoffice-devel [2] give errors with libc++ 3.8.0:

/wrkdirs/usr/ports/editors/openoffice-4/work/aoo-4.1.2/main/vcl/source/glyphs/g
raphite_layout.cxx:297:21:
error: call to 'round' is ambiguous
    long nXOffset = round(fMinX * fScaling);
		    ^~~~~

This is because openoffice defines its own overloaded variant of round(), which
is only different in return type from the 'real' round() from <math.h>, so it
is ambiguous (in the C++ lookup sense).  Fix this by renaming the custom
round() to round_(), and using a define to minimize needed changes in the code.
